The Game Pass Gem
Planet Crafter, a sci-fi survival game, has made its way onto Xbox Game Pass, offering a unique twist on the genre. With its open-world terraforming concept, the game challenges players to transform an uninhabitable planet into a cozy home. It's a co-op adventure, allowing up to 10 players to collaborate and create, reminiscent of the beloved Subnautica series.
Early Impressions
The initial reviews for Planet Crafter are positive, with one reviewer describing it as an "enjoyable entry" into the survival genre. The game's simple base-building mechanics and clear objectives make for an oddly relaxing experience, which is a refreshing take on the often intense survival games.
Player feedback on Xbox and Steam further solidifies the game's appeal. Comments highlight its chill nature, reasonable pricing, and the satisfying progression of building and terraforming. One player even praises its lack of high-stakes tension, making it an ideal choice for those seeking a more relaxed gaming experience.
